pub enum ExternalCommandsUnavailable {
NotCompiled,
ConfiguredOff,
}Expand description
Why kaish will not run an external command for this dispatch — distinct
from “not found in PATH”, which is a different condition entirely (see
crate::tools::builtin::spawn::virtual_cwd_error for that one).
The two variants name different audiences, not just different remedies:
Self::NotCompiled is a build-time fact only whoever built this binary
can change; Self::ConfiguredOff is a runtime policy an embedder set
and can change. A caller must not collapse them into one message.
Lives here (not behind #[cfg(feature = "subprocess")]) because both
Kernel::try_execute_external and dispatch.rs’s test-only
BackendDispatcher::try_external need it from their not(subprocess)
arm too, where the spawn module — gated on that same feature — is not
compiled in.
Variants§
NotCompiled
This binary was built without the subprocess capability.
ConfiguredOff
This binary has the capability, but this kernel’s configuration turned it off.
